The Spirit Who Equips with Gifts

Every believer is equipped with unique spiritual gifts by the Holy Spirit, intended for building up the church and advancing God's mission. These gifts promote community interdependence and are not for personal gain. Recognizing their divine source encourages humility and celebrates diversity, empowering believers to serve both inside and outside the church.

10 Biblical Leadership Qualities Required to Reignite Vision in the Local Church

Joshua's life in the Bible offers crucial guidance for church leaders, particularly in rural and small church settings. His journey exemplifies faithfulness, courage, vision, mentorship, dependence on God, servant leadership, accountability, perseverance, delegation, and spiritual leadership. Through examples from his life, church leaders can learn to lead with obedience, boldness, vision, mentorship, dependence on God, servant leadership, integrity, perseverance, empowerment, and spiritual guidance to make a lasting impact.
